Transaction 45d6423e91e82f13d9f422bbad5dbf90a84f066c7240c99364c57111d45c59e5
1 Input
1 Output
-
45d6423e91e82f13d9f422bbad5dbf90a84f066c7240c99364c57111d45c59e5:0
- value
- 839162
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ff22c9a0e6616ac74d3a6b7fee83eb53348cef0e
- address
- bc1qlu3vng8xv94vwnf6ddl7aqlt2v6gemcwe3hzcx